Chapter 69 Shao Ai's Plan
The setting sun, a blood-red hue, shone over the bronze bells on the eaves of Jufengli. Mu Shaoai leaned against the bluestone railing, twirling her pipe three times between her fingers before finally, with a sigh, she tucked it away in her sleeve. The dripping copper clock beneath the eaves crushed the dusk inch by inch.
"The Yiliu Black Sect?" Mu Shaoai brought back the news when he returned from Jufengli. Jian Zixianji was still traveling outside. Linghu Shenyi's face became solemn when he heard what Mu Shaoai said. He pressed his palm on the black iron anvil beside him, and the coldness of the iron seeped into his skin.
In the past, the Yiliu Black Cult was notorious in the southwest. It was finally wiped out by the Zhonglie Palace, which contacted various heroes. He had also heard about this matter. He did not expect that the Black Cult, which had been silent for a long time, would show up again at this time.
"Times of trouble, times of trouble. There's nothing I can do about it now." Mu Shaoai picked up the pipe in his hand and was about to light it, but then he remembered something and put it down with a helpless shake of his head.
"I have sent a message to Tianxian Daozang to come to Jufengli. I can also help with this matter." Linghu Shenyi said from the side.
"This matter has involved everyone in Jufeng, which has made Jianzi uneasy. My friend, please don't get involved." As the words fell, Jianzi came back covered in dust. Behind him was a man carrying a Buddhist scroll with golden light flowing on his back, which made the cinnabar between the eyebrows of the white-robed sword monk look even more cold. It was the Buddha Sword.
Linghu Shenyi did not hide anything about the transaction with the pawnshop from the righteous people. Jianzi naturally knew what Linghu Shenyi sacrificed to save the lives of the people in Jufengli.
Now that he knows the danger of Shengzong, how can Jianzi let Linghu Shenyi, whose swordsmanship has greatly declined, participate in the operation?
"Jianzi, you're back." Mu Shaoai glanced at Jianzi's immortal traces, then looked at Jianzi's side, "As I expected, this person should be Fojian Fenliao."
"Nice to meet you." Fo Jianfenshuo nodded to Mu Shaoai. On the way here, Jianzi Xianji had already explained the current situation to him. He also knew about Mu Shaoai, who was the one who passed on the news in time to prevent everyone from being targeted by Shengzong.
"However, isn't there still one person at the top of the three religions?" Mu Shaoai asked.
"Ahaha, let's talk about this later. Don't worry, he won't be absent." Jian Zixianji smiled slightly, but there was a slight tremor between his frosty white eyebrows. He flicked the whisk and swept the ginkgo leaves off his shoulders.
It's okay for Fojian to let his family know his own business, but if he lets that honest man meet his good friend, I'm afraid a fight will break out on his side before Shengzong even takes action. One lie must be completed with a thousand lies. The ancients were honest and I will not lie to them.
Dusk suddenly darkened, and Qin Jiaxian's hoarse voice shattered the solemnity of the entire court: "Jianzi, and that pharmacist, Ao Xiao Hongchen, we have brought him back to you."
"By the way, we went to Erchonglin. It seems Ye Xiaochai received some matters and went out to deal with them."
"Ok?"
Mu Shaoai and Jian Zixianji exchanged a glance. They were afraid that there weren't many people in the martial arts world who could manipulate Ye Xiaochai. Mu Shaoai thought, calculating the time with her hands tucked into her sleeves. The white lotus's injuries were probably almost healed. Hmm...
"I didn't find Jian Xie and Ren Xie on this trip, but a master told me that the Buddha-Swallowing Boy has nothing to do with Shengzong. This matter has been handled by Jian Xue Wuming, so there is no need to worry for the time being." Seeing everyone gathered, Mu Shaoai explained the itinerary in detail to a few people.
Upon hearing this news, Jianzi Xianji felt a mixture of joy and sorrow. While it was certainly gratifying that the Buddha-devouring Boy had nothing to do with this matter, Shengzong's audacity to orchestrate this scheme alone demonstrated his confidence in his own hand. Jianzi, being friends with Shengzong, naturally knew his character. He feared the journey to the Prajna Sea would be extremely dangerous for those of the righteous path.
"Although I haven't received accurate information about Shengzong's trump card, I do have some guesses," Mu Shaoai continued. "The reason Shengzong isn't afraid of us is that he possesses a weapon like the human-skin stone drum from the Geography Bureau, or possesses an extraordinary foundation, or something else entirely. However, the fact that he used Su Huanzhen as bait and then Pure Liuli Bodhisattva as bait both demonstrates that his trump card isn't permanent. It must have limits, either in how many times or how long it can be used."
"Why are you so sure?" Ye Tuling asked, raising his hand. "What if he just wants to catch us all in one fell swoop, which would save him a lot of trouble and worry?"
Mu Shaoai shook her head and said, "If that's the case, we can just wait to die."
"Huh?" Ye Tuling was stunned.
"However, based on my conversations with the pawnshop owner, Shengzong probably can't afford such a price. You have to know what Sanxuanyin and the others pawned and what they got in return. The pawnshop owner won't make a loss." Mu Shaoai said, "Also, although we don't have enough intelligence right now, some things are predictable. The more Shengzong is frustrated, the better it will be for us. I have a plan, and the details are as follows..."
……
"So, in the end, you still ended up with that pawnshop..."
After the discussion, everyone dispersed to prepare. Jian Zi Xian Ji looked at Mu Shao Ai, who was playing with her pipe, a frown lingering between his brows. "It's a trivial price to avoid the sacrifice of so many people. What's the big deal?" Mu Shao Ai's face showed no unusual expression. Instead, he comforted Jian Zi, saying, "This battle is extremely dangerous. Thank you for sharing life and death with me."
"You...that's all. So what did you pawn to get those two things?"
"Hey, pharmacist, give me a little confidentiality. This is my personal privacy after all."
"Personal privacy?" Jian Zixianji's eyes wandered up and down Mu Shaoai's body, and finally stopped at the key point of Mu Shaoai's lower body.
"Could it be that..." Jianzi Xianji then widened his eyes.
"Jianzi's Immortal Trace!" Mu Shaoai knew that Jianzi was joking, but she also pretended to be angry.
"Oh my, could it be that Jianzi was right?"
"Come and die!"
……
……
Thousands of miles away, a waning moon hangs over a deserted village.
A land of ruins and barren land, Yuanjiao Village, which has lost its last bit of Buddhist heritage, is now left with only deathly silence.
A figure, holding a sword, leaned against the ruins, holding a leaf flute and slowly moving towards a melodious melody.
At this moment, a blazing burning wind spread between heaven and earth, and a figure with red hair and white robe stepped forward with a sword in hand, just like the ferocious beasts in ancient books that were everywhere in the smoke of war, coming to kill.
"Swordsman, are you waiting for me?" The Buddha-Swallowing Child looked at Jian Xue Wuming, his eyes reflecting his figure. "You play well, but unfortunately, it's not sad enough. If you need it, I can give you time to play a funeral song for myself."
Jian Xue Wuming remained silent and put down Ye Di, but the moment he saw Zhu Yan in the hands of the Buddha-Swallowing Boy, his pupils suddenly tightened.
"How could Zhu Yan be in your hands? The mountain monk..."
"Monk? The one who saved you from the battle that day? Don't worry, I haven't looked for him yet. The pawnshop you mentioned is indeed a very good place. It has helped me solve many problems."
For some reason, looking at the demon fetus in front of him, the Buddha-Swallowing Boy lost interest in teasing it. He only wanted to end the battle quickly and complete the mission, so he did not hide Zhu Yan's origin.
"Pawnshop, what did you pawn?" Jian Xue Wuming's heart trembled and he asked hurriedly.
"What does this have to do with you?" The Buddha-Swallowing Boy said disdainfully, raising the Zhuyan in his hand and pointing at Jianxue Wuming in the distance.
"Come on, there's no point in talking any more, Jianxue Wuming, it's time for you to complete your mission."
